BUILDING MANAGER/CARETAKER/BOOKKEEPER

**Job Description**:
Summary of Duties

Reporting to the Society Board, the incumbent performs a variety of maintenance/cleaning and office related duties.

Specific

**Responsibilities**:
OFFICE DUTIES

1. Do all bookkeeping including government remittance, rent collection, deposits, invoice payments, bank reconciliation and budget reports, reporting to Society Treasurer and/or Board.

2. Handle all telephone inquiries and collect mail.

3. Set up Selection Committee Meetings as needed and record minutes of the meetings.

4. Do intakes on all incoming tenants ensuring that all paperwork required is processed prior to move-ins.

5. Keep tenant files as required and do annual rent subsidy reviews.

6. Assist the Society with all business requirements and clerical duties.

GENERAL

1. Monitor safety of the premises and quiet enjoyment of the residents.

2. Establish and maintain a good working relationship with tenants.

3. Act as a contact for emergency maintenance and warranty correction procedures and keep phone numbers for such services.

4. Maintain a tidy and appealing condition for the project premises.

ASSISTANCE TO TENANTS

1. Occasional assistance to tenants in routine problems such as: blocked toilets, leading faucets, temporary repair to broken doors/windows, etc.

2. Monitor the condition of individual yards and perform assistance as necessary.

GENERAL SERVICES AND REPORTING

1. Report all repairs to administrator or building committee.

2. Keep records of equipment required and on going servicing. Keep a record of short and long term repairs that are required.

3. Ensure contracted work is completed to the satisfaction of the society.

4. Assist the society with the annual interior unit inspections.

GROUNDS MAINTENANCE

1. Monitor the condition of the grounds on a regular basis.

2. Sweep and clean common areas such as the laundry room and hallways.

3. Regularly sweep and hose down sidewalks and parking lots as necessary.

4. Daily pick-up of waste paper and garbage around the grounds.

5. Minor maintenance of drains.

6. Monitor parking and ensure arrangements are maintained.

7. Clean garbage enclosures, phone for extra pick up when required.

8. Seasonal setting up of hoses for watering grass and shrubs; at the end of the season winterize and store equipment.

9. Ensure that contractors are secured for the following: a. Mow and trim lawns, fertilize and weed lawns and planted areas, re-seed lawns and replant shrubs as required; prune and shape shrubs. b. Keep walkways clear of snow c. Clean our gutters once or twice per year d. Paint units

CLEAN UNITS ON MOVE OUT - oversee and help a hired person

1. Vacuum and/or clean carpets depending on need, clean fridge, stove, cupboards, etc.

2. Adjust timers, minor paint touch-up, replace light bulbs, and minor carpentry repair.

3. Remedial landscaping clean up as required.
